Market Overview

The Fast Charging Vehicles market is experiencing significant growth due to the rising demand for electric vehicles (EVs) and the need for efficient charging infrastructure. Fast charging vehicles refer to EVs that can be charged at a much faster rate compared to traditional charging methods. This technology allows EV owners to charge their vehicles quickly, making them more convenient and practical for daily use.

Meaning

Fast charging vehicles are a result of advancements in battery technology and charging infrastructure. These vehicles can be charged at higher power levels, reducing the charging time significantly. Unlike conventional EV charging, which may take several hours to fully charge a vehicle, fast charging vehicles can achieve a substantial charge in a matter of minutes. This capability has the potential to revolutionize the EV market and accelerate its adoption.

Market Restraints

  1. Limited Charging Infrastructure: Despite significant progress, the availability of fast charging infrastructure is still limited in many regions. The lack of a comprehensive charging network can hinder the widespread adoption of fast charging vehicles.
  2. High Initial Costs: Electric vehicles, including fast charging vehicles, often have higher upfront costs compared to traditional vehicles. This price differential can be a deterrent for price-sensitive consumers, slowing down the market growth to some extent.
  3. Charging Time Variability: Although fast charging vehicles significantly reduce charging time compared to standard EV chargers, the actual charging speed may vary depending on various factors such as battery size, ambient temperature, and the state of charge.
  4. Technological Challenges: The development of fast charging technologies requires addressing technical challenges such as thermal management, battery durability, and maintaining charging efficiency over multiple charging cycles.

Market Key Trends

  1. Increased Charging Speeds: The market is witnessing a trend toward even faster charging speeds, with the development of ultra-fast charging technologies. These technologies aim to reduce charging time significantly and enhance the convenience of electric vehicle ownership.
  2. Battery Swapping Solutions: Battery swapping is gaining traction as an alternative to fast charging. This approach allows electric vehicle owners to exchange depleted batteries for fully charged ones, eliminating the need for extended charging times.
  3. Smart Charging Solutions: Smart charging solutions are becoming more prevalent in the market, enabling users to optimize charging based on electricity tariffs, renewable energy availability, and grid demand. These solutions enhance the efficiency of fast charging and reduce the overall energy consumption.
